  • Publication number: 20030069702
    Abstract: A procedure for hemostasis and blood management, particularly for cardiovascular procedures, provides: sampling instructions, i.e., when to draw blood samples and how to pre-treat the blood samples, a decision tree to assist the interpretation of hemostasis analysis results allowing for the identification of various coagulopathies, and treatment suggestions related to the hemostasis analysis results. The analysis, interpretation and identification may be conducted by a suitably programmed computer.

  • Patent number: 6537819
    Abstract: A method and apparatus are provided for measuring hemostasis. The apparatus includes a torque sensing column having a torque sensing element and a drive ring disposed around a body of the column and in registration with the column so as to allow rotation of the drive ring around a longitudinal axis of the column. The apparatus further includes a first guide shaft rigidly secured to the drive ring, the guide shaft extending parallel to the longitudinal axis of the column and a cup holder movably attached to the guide shaft, allowing the cup holder to move parallel to the longitudinal axis of the column. The apparatus also includes a sample cup adapted to engage the cup holder on a outer surface and the torque sensing element of the torque sensing column on an inner surface.

  • Patent number: 4754559
    Abstract: A shoe containing a plurality of pairs of ribs provided between the mid-sole and the outer sole. All of the ribs are provided with at least one bowed or convex surface running the length of the rib. When weight is placed upon the sole, each of the ribs initially begins to deflect until adjacent ribs abut one another at which the ribs begin to compress. An elastic bridging element is provided between each of the ribs provided in a single pair of ribs. Additionally, tubes or plug inserts are provided between at least one pair of ribs or between adjacent rib pairs.

  • Patent number: 4469938
    Abstract: A solar tracking system having particular utility for insuring that a relatively lightweight solar collector is properly positioned with respect to the sun. A parabolic reflector surface is included to provide a line of focus of the sunlight directed toward a cylindrical energy absorption tube. Photovoltaic cells provided on either side of the energy absorption tube are directed toward the parabolic reflector surface. A reversible motor is electrically connected to the cells and physically connected to the reflector system for correcting any misalignment with respect to the sun. The reversible motor can be used as the sole means for powering the tracking system or can be used in conjunction with an outside power source.

  • Patent number: 4184482
    Abstract: A solar energy collecting system is disclosed, especially adapted for suspended installation from overhead support members at a roof or other enclosure which includes energy-transmissible portions for enabling the solar energy to be rendered incident on the system. The system comprises a flexible, relatively thin sheet, which includes a solar energy-reflecting surface. Frame means are provided, which are securable to a plurality of parallel spaced, strip-like zones on the sheet, the frame means being adapted to form the sheet at the said zones into parabolic arcs, with the reflective surface residing on the concave side of such arcs. The frame means are adapted to maintain the sheet in a taut condition between the spaced parabolically-arced zones, thereby maintaining the sheet in the configuration of a line-generated parabolic surface. Energy conversion means are disposed along the line of foci of the surface, for receiving reflected solar energy and converting same into a further utilizable energy form.
